My head swam with thoughts of the stalkers shifting in their sleep, their limbs straightening out. I imagined the breeder in the centre of them. A swollen beast, its belly swimming with the stalkers inside it.   We stopped a mile away from the stalkers nest. The forest was as thick as ever, but as far as I could see there were none of the black shapes were sleeping on the floor around us. Billy sunk to the mud and rested his back against a tree trunk. He ran his hand over his bald head and punched the ground.   “Fuck,” he said.   “Shit,” said Lou.   Alice leant against a tree. She gave a quick look behind her, as though she expected something to be waiting in the darkness.   “Are we just going to stand here and swear?”   I scratched my cheek, felt my beard rough against my fingers. My face was cold. “Is there a way around them?” I said.   Billy stretched out his legs, cracked his knees. “We could skirt around them. But it would add a few hours onto the journey.”
